What BizPlusX does

Roles that match real jobs

This is working product capability—not a list of tasks we hand back to your team. We configure the agreed scope, connect the records, and help your first users make it part of the working day.

Cashier

Sell, take payment, and give receipts.

Supervisor

Help with approved discounts, returns, and other special cases.

Branch manager

Review the branch, staff work, stock, and close tasks.

Stock manager

Receive goods, count stock, check gaps, and manage approved changes.

Finance

Review invoices, payments, balances, and close work.

Admin

Set up users, branches, business details, and key settings.

What a successful rollout should change

  • Fewer shared accounts

    Actions are easier to connect to the staff member who performed them.

  • Less excess access

    People do not need a full admin account to complete normal work.

  • Faster staff onboarding

    New team members can start from a proven role setup.

  • Clearer reviews

    Managers can check access when people join, change jobs, or leave.

Questions buyers ask before rollout

Should staff share one account?

No. Each person should use a named account.

Can managers approve special work?

Yes. We map the approval steps your business needs.

How often should access be checked?

Check it when jobs change and on a regular schedule, such as every three months.
